专坑同事的 SQL 写法,性能降低100倍,别踩坑。。。
分页查询是最常用的场景之一,但也通常也是最容易出问题的地方。比如对于下面简单的语句,一般 DBA 想到的办法是在 type, name...
Redis高级篇之最佳实践
Redis的Key虽然可以自定义,但最好遵循下面的几个最佳实践约定: - 遵循基本格式:[业务名称]:[数据名]:[id] - 长度不超过44字...
搭建分片集群
主从和哨兵可以解决高可用、高并发读的问题。但是依然有两个问题没有解决。
Redis哨兵
Redis提供了哨兵(Sentinel)机制来实现主从集群的自动故障恢复。
Redis主从
单节点Redis的并发能力是有上限的,要进一步提高Redis的并发能力,就需要搭建主从集群,实现读写分离。
分布式缓存
RDB全称Redis Database Backup file(Redis数据备份文件),也被叫做Redis数据快照。简单来说就是把内存中的所有数据都记录到磁...
数据同步策略
缓存数据同步的常见方式有三种。
实现多级缓存
多级缓存的实现离不开Nginx编程,而Nginx编程又离不开OpenResty。
Lua语法入门
Nginx编程需要用到Lua语言,因此我们必须先入门Lua的基本语法。
多级缓存
传统的缓存策略一般是请求到达Tomcat后,先查询Redis,如果未命中则查询数据库。
为什么推荐用 Redisson 客户端做分布式锁?
关于锁,相信大家都不陌生,一般我们用其在多线程环境中控制对共享资源的并发访问,单服务下,用 JDK 中的 `synchronized` 或 ...
Redis通信协议-RESP协议
Redis通信协议-基于Socket自定义Redis的客户端。
原理篇-Redis网络模型
ubuntu和Centos 都是Linux的发行版,发行版可以看成对linux包了一层壳,任何Linux发行版,其系统内核都是Linux。
原理篇-Redis数据结构
我们都知道Redis中保存的Key是字符串,value往往是字符串或者字符串的集合。可见字符串是Redis中最常用的一种数据结构。
UV统计
UV:全称Unique Visitor,也叫独立访客量,是指通过互联网访问、浏览这个网页的自然人。1天内同一个用户多次访问该网站,只记录...
用户签到
用户签到-BitMap功能演示
附近商户
GEO就是Geolocation的简写形式,代表地理坐标。Redis在3.2版本中加入了对GEO的支持,允许存储地理坐标信息,帮助我们根据经纬度...
好友关注
针对用户的操作:可以对用户进行关注和取消关注功能。
达人探店
探店笔记类似点评网站的评价,往往是图文结合。对应的表有两个: tb_blog:探店笔记表,包含笔记中的标题、文字、图片等 tb_bl...
Redis消息队列
什么是消息队列:字面意思就是存放消息的队列。
站点地图 在线访客: 今日访问量: 昨日访问量: 总访问量:
扫码支付后自动跳转查看